Transportation Vouchers Keep Libby Residents Connected to Essential Services After Flooding

  • Local Champion: Area VI Agency on Aging
  • Date Funded: December 22, 2025
  • Grant Amount: $3,000

Flooding in Libby washed out multiple bridges and roads, forcing some residents to travel up to 40 additional miles to reach groceries, medical appointments, and other essential services. Many vulnerable residents—particularly seniors on fixed incomes—can’t afford the extra fuel costs or public transportation fees created by these lengthy detours, so staff with the Area VI Agency on Aging came up with a solution. In need of support, they reached out to LOR. LOR’s funding will help the Area VI Agency on Aging purchase gas cards and public transportation vouchers for Libby residents experiencing financial hardship from bridge and road closures. The vouchers will enable vulnerable community members to reach medical care, food, and access emergency services while Libby recovers.
